This is the first tank designed that took crew comfort into . The engine bay was separated off from the crew compartment by a bulkhead that kept the heat and exhaust away from them. Designed at the very end of WWI it did not see service in that conflict, but remained a mainstay of the Royal Army for many years afterwards. Matador's resin kit has six or seven main parts and then the smaller detail ones. The tracks are length and link out of resin. The casting was excellent with no warping, bubbles or short shots, but fit was very problematic, many parts needing modification to go where they were suppose to go. When complete, however, it is a great addition to any early armor collection.
